About atNorth
atNorth is the leading Nordic data center company specializing in scalable high-density colocation and built-to-suit facilities that meet the unique needs of today’s AI and high performance workloads.
With more than 15 years of proven expertise, atNorth delivers secure, flexible and sustainable infrastructure, powered entirely by renewable energy and benefitting from advanced cooling technologies, including several Direct Liquid Cooling and Direct to Chip installations.
By combining operational excellence and a commitment to environmental responsibility with trusted customer relationships that enable rapid scalability, atNorth empowers businesses to grow while minimizing their environmental impact.
Headquartered in Reykjavik, Iceland, atNorth operates eight data centers across strategic Nordic locations, with a site to open in Ballerup, Denmark in 2025, as well as its tenth under construction in Kouvola, Finland and its eleventh site in Varde Municipality, Denmark. The business has also secured land for a future mega site in the Sollefteå Municipality in Sweden.
